This program is in place to provide guidance and financial support for band members who are attending a post secondary institution outside of Kwadacha. The program supports many students, in communities all over Canada, including Prince George, Vancouver, Kamloops, Lethbridge and Port Moody.
The program also supports post secondary opportunities within the community. Currently there is a Teacher Assistant program and an Early Childhood Educator program offered in Kwadacha. These programs are run with the assistance of CNC Mackenzie.

Mission Statement
The mission statement of the Kwadacha Education Society’s Post-Secondary Policy is to assist in education and training of band members. To develop confident, skilled and qualified individuals who will contribute to the growth and prosperity of the Kwadacha community.
Policy Objectives
- To ensure equitable distribution of Post-Secondary funds.
- To establish guidelines for funding.
- To encourage the individual growth of Band members through the pursuit of certified training and Post-Secondary studies.
- To establish priorities in funding as determined by the needs of the community.
